The innovation here is that the battery is integrated into the vehicle's structure. It is designed exclusively as a double-cab model with seating for five. The rear cargo bed offers a volume of 1,200 liters and a payload capacity of 790 kilograms, while the maximum towing capacity is 2,500 kilograms. Inside, it features a 10.25-inch digital instrument cluster and a 15.6-inch central touchscreen, along with heated and ventilated front seats, a head-up display, and various connectivity and driver-assistance systems. It also boasts an intelligent all-wheel-drive system with specific modes for sand, mud, snow, and gravel.
